Description

this issue has been there since many older pfsense versions where suppose if u have some floating rules which had limiter pipes defined in them and then if u edit the limiter names from traffic shaping then the rules would delete the pipe settings for them. Usually if rules have aliases etc and u edit the alias names then they still remain stuck to the rules even if u edited them so then y dont limiter names stick to rules or atleast when editing the limiters, they should check to which rules they r attached and also go edit the names there or the config ends up with rules that have limiters that dont exist
